Haiti - Easter : Despite the insecurity thousands of Haitians made the Way of the Cross

Good Friday April 7, 2023, despite the omnipresent insecurity, several thousand Catholics made the traditional Way of the Cross both in Port-au-Prince and in several provincial towns, praying for the sick, for peace in Haiti and for the most destitute, all the way.

The Way of the Cross is a ritual that Catholics do not negotiate and in which they try to participate every year despite a climate of insecurity marked by the multiplication of kidnappings, armed attacks by gangs, robberies, rapes and assassinations. However, this year in the capital, if the fervor was still there, the assistance had decreased a lot compared to last year...

Religious songs were sung during the journey in the streets of Port-au-Prince, asking among other things to Christ to help in times of great trial.

In Port-au-Prince, the National Police of Haiti (PNH) and soldiers of the Armed Forces of Haiti (FAd'H) ensured the security of the pilgrimage along the road from Christ the King to the Champs de Mars which brought together Catholics from different parishes in the metropolitan area.

At the end of this event, the officials welcomed the celebration which took place without incident "All we ask for is peace. We have to put an end to arms [...]" declared one of the participating priests.
